Over the past 15 years Canada-based Janet Cardiff and Germany-based George Bures Miller have produced multimedia installations and audio walks that extend the boundaries of visual art, becoming hybrids of theater, film, and performance. Imbued with disquieting narratives, their works invite the viewer/participant to enter into an intimate space of reflection, observation, and mystery. Cardiff and Miller have presented work internationally at venues including the Museum of Modern Art, New York; the Museum of Contemporary Art, Los Angeles; and the Kunstverein Hanover. One of their most recent and most well-received works consisted of a self-guided audio walk through New York's Central Park.
